Hi there, I have a problem and i hope someone can help.

I am sharing a house and we have recently acquired an Internet connection,
with Telewest Broadband, a British ISP owned by Warner Bros i think. Anyway,
I have Windows XP and have used the information provided by them to set up a
working internet connection on my desktop PC. However i need to connect an
old laptop running win 98 to my network, but i can't. Both computers are
connected to a hub with the right ethernet cables and the hub goes to my
internet connection. I have no trouble getting online, but can't even manage
to network the computers together, let alone get the laptop to receive the
internet.

I have tried using the software provided by telewest on the win98 comp, but
its only supposed to be used on win xp comps, and everything was fine until
it tried to contact Telewest where it said that it couldn't connect. I rang
them up and they said that i might be able to just plug the comp in if i use
ethernet connections, but i just can't get it to work. The NIC is installed
properly i think and it says that it is working in device manager, but i
think maybe it might be broke if it can't pick up anything? I think my
settings are correct and i have the correctly gateway listed on the laptop,
but an ipconfig brings up 169.254.27.59 meaning that its not connecting
correctly (i think thats what it means). Thanks for your time, i dont really
know that much about networking so any help would be greatly appreciated.

your router is not giving an IP to the laptop , make sure DHCP in enabled on
the laptop
